Output 3eb6083f8591bf2952580714e1dc76e241524a9bac1b838e3ddc5068b2781424:1

value
369960000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c12d6977ef562bd5562b5913b8f4146fd94cd16 OP_EQUAL
address
34FTQpV4UjPK7X76zWP2gYH9jYQpAPUeyi
transaction
3eb6083f8591bf2952580714e1dc76e241524a9bac1b838e3ddc5068b2781424
confirmations
154779
spent
true